Open the PDF and choose Tools Protection Encrypt Encrypt with Password 6. If you receive a prompt, click Yes to change the security. 7. Select Require A Password To Open The Document, then type the password in the corresponding field.

Occasionally, you or the signer may choose to lock the document after signing. In this case, the document becomes read-only and no further changes are allowed; even a signature cant be added in the document. The Lock document after signing option is useful if youre the last signer or the only one signer.
- Open the PDF file in your Google Chrome. - Next enter the PDF password to open the file. - Now Press Ctrl + P or go to file Print Save as PDF. - Save the PDF file in the desired location and the new file will not have any password.
